Ole Miss Guard Chris Warren Signs With Adelaide Of NBL

Jul 21, 2011 3:30 PM

Chris Warren signed with the Adelaide 36ers of Australia’s National Basketball League. 

“I am really excited to be playing in Australia,” Warren was quoted in the team’s press release. “I have heard great things about the country and the league. I have spoken to (36ers) Coach (Marty) Clarke several times and the club sounds fantastic. Meeting the guys will be great, and once I pull on my Adelaide 36ers uniform it will be about what I can do to help the team win. I hope the Adelaide supporters are ready for an exciting year.”

Warren was a two-time All-SEC player for Ole Miss.

Serkan Erdogan Signs With Banvit

Jul 21, 2011 11:25 AM

Serkan Erdogan has signed a two-year deal with Banvit.

Erdogan most recently played for CB Lucentum Alicante.

Banvit is attempting to reach the 2011-12 Euroleague through the qualifying rounds.

McCamey Signs With Mersin In Turkey

Jul 16, 2011 3:26 PM

Demetri McCamey has signed a one-year deal with Mersin in Turkey, according to his agent Roger Montgomery.

McCamey went undrafted out of Illinois.

"We thought this was a good opportunity for the year," Montgomery told the website. "There's a lot of uncertainty with what's going on with the NBA season. We wanted to get his career started. There were a lot of teams that were interested in him. We had to sift through them and do our due diligence for what was the best fit for Demetri.

"We decided this situation from a financial standpoint, basketball standpoint and location standpoint was the best fit. Turkey is a really, really quality league. It's been in the news as of late. That's why we made the decision."

Vujacic Signs With Turkish Club

Jul 15, 2011 8:12 PM

Nets guard Sasha Vujacic has signed with a Turkish team for next season.

Anadolu Efes said Friday the 27-year old Slovenian guard agreed to a one-year deal with an optional second year. It did not say whether Vujacic has an option to return to New Jersey if the NBA lockout is lifted.

Vujacic averaged 11.4 points in 56 games last season for the Nets. He joined the Nets in a three-team deal in December from the Los Angeles Laker. He played there for six seasons, winning two NBA titles.

Gilbert Brown Signs With German Team

Jul 5, 2011 11:53 AM

Gilbert Brown has signed with German squad S. Oliver Wurzburg, according to his agent. 

Brown, a shooting guard out of Pittsburgh, went undrafted in last month's draft.

"If the lockout ends early, I probably won't even go," said Brown. "It's basically an insurance policy so I'm not waiting around for the lockout to end." 

Brown, who said a clause in his contract allows him to leave Germany after the lockout ends without penalty, worked out with the Boston Celtics last week.
